Rising Tensions Between EFF and MK Party Threaten Progressive Alliance Ahead of Elections”
0
SHARES
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ter
  • Relations between the EFF and Jacob Zuma’s MK Party are strained, with the EFF suspecting MK of orchestrating recent resignations within its ranks.
  • The MK Party denies involvement, attributing EFF departures to internal shifts, but the timing has fueled EFF concerns about MK’s commitment to their alliance.
  • A potential split could reshape South Africa’s leftist bloc, affecting strategies aimed at progressive reforms, as both parties appeal to a shared voter base.

Tensions between the Economic Freedom Fighters (EFF) and Jacob Zuma’s Umkhonto Wesizwe (MK) Party are putting their progressive alliance at risk, with both parties facing challenges as they head toward the upcoming elections. The alliance, initially aimed at expanding influence and reaching a broader base, is now strained as the EFF accuses the MK Party of destabilizing actions that could impact the party’s internal stability.

Insiders within the EFF claim that recent resignations within their ranks may have been influenced by tactics allegedly orchestrated by the MK Party to weaken the EFF’s organizational structure. This friction has led the EFF to convene a series of high-level meetings to reconsider its relationship with MK, recognizing that any shift in alignment could carry significant electoral consequences for both groups.

The MK Party, however, has denied any involvement in the EFF’s internal matters, attributing the resignations to routine changes within the party. Still, the timing and volume of these departures have fueled EFF suspicions and cast doubts over MK’s commitment to their united front.

Political analysts suggest that a split between the EFF and MK could significantly impact South Africa’s leftist coalition, as the two parties draw from a similar voter base, with platforms rooted in anti-establishment and pro-reform policies. Both parties compete for influence in critical constituencies, and a potential breakdown of the alliance may require each to recalibrate its approach to progressive policies.

For now, the EFF is weighing the risks and benefits of maintaining the alliance, promising greater clarity on its position in the coming weeks. Should they decide to part ways, it could signal a shift in South Africa’s progressive political landscape, with implications for broader reform efforts.
